Mahjong, known for its cultural roots in Asia, particularly China, Japan, and Korea, is typically played with a set of 144 tiles based on Chinese characters and symbols. While variations exist across different regions, the core objective remains consistent: players aim to form four melds and a pair, creating a complete hand.
The game is believed to have originated in the late 19th century, though some historians suggest it dates back to earlier dynasties. With influences from card games and dominoes, Mahjong evolved into the rich, multi-layered game it is today. Unlike many other games, Mahjong combines elements of chance with strategic decision-making, making it a unique challenge that captures the attention of players worldwide.

Understanding the rules of Mahjong is essential for grasping its complexity and appeal. While there are several variations, traditional Mahjong typically follows these core rules:
Mahjong is typically played by four players, each starting with 13 tiles. A wall consisting of 144 tiles is built, and players draw and discard tiles in turns. The objective is to be the first to complete a legal hand of 14 tiles, consisting of sets and a pair.
The tiles are divided into three suits: Bamboo, Characters, and Dots, each ranging from 1 to 9. Additionally, there are Honor tiles, which include Winds and Dragons, and in some versions of the game, Flower and Season tiles are used as well. These tiles add a layer of complexity and require players to make strategic decisions.
A meld can be a chow (three consecutive numbers of the same suit), a pung (three identical tiles), or a kong (four identical tiles). Acquiring the right combination through effective tile management and discards is crucial to claiming victory in Mahjong.
The first player to create a legal winning hand, or 'Mahjong', successfully forms four melds and a pair. Achieving this requires strategic foresight, careful observation of opponents, and sometimes a touch of luck.

Mahjong holds immense cultural importance, especially in East Asia, where it represents not just a leisure activity but a traditional practice associated with social bonding, family gatherings, and celebrations. It's a game that transcends generations, with parents teaching children, and friends challenging each other as part of social interaction. Mahjong sets are often heirlooms, passed down through families, each telling its own story of past games played and enjoyed.
Throughout its history, Mahjong has been a staple in pop culture, appearing in films, novels, and even influencing fashion and art.
